Guo’s research interests include large-scale optimization for developing accurate ionic models of cardiac myocytes and neural cells, and biomedical signal processing. He is currently working in GSBmE to develop advanced electrical stimulation strategies for a visual prosthesis.
Guo has extensive experience in computational modelling since completing his Master degree in cardiac modelling and his PhD in simulating electrical activity in the mammalian retina. Over the past several years he has expanded his research skills greatly from that of theoretical modelling to also include retinal neuroscience. Guo has recently performed patch-clamp experiments in retinal tissue to validate his sophisticated computational models. With this deep insight he has proposed a new stimulation scheme using high frequency waveforms that will allow different classes of retinal ganglion cells (the ON and OFF pathways) to be selectively excited. This has enormous potential in the design of visual prostheses as it will allow more realistic recreation of the visual scene – previously not possible with current state-of-the-art retinal neuroprostheses.
